What is Xenical?

Xenical is the brand name for the active substance Orlistat at a strength of 120mg. Unlike numerous other weight-loss medications that serve as appetite suppressants by impacting the central anxious system, Xenical runs locally within the digestive tract.

Mechanism of Action

Xenical belongs to a class of drugs called lipase inhibitors. When an individual takes in a meal including fat, enzymes in the stomach and little intestinal tract called stomach and pancreatic lipases break down the fat into smaller elements so the body can absorb them.

Orlistat attaches itself to these enzymes, avoiding them from breaking down about 25% to 30% of the fat consumed in a meal. This undigested fat go through the body and is eliminated by means of the stool.


Legal Status in Germany: Prescription vs. Over-the-Counter

In Germany, the schedule of Orlistat depends completely on the dose. It is managed by the Federal Institute for Drugs and Medical Devices (Bundesinstitut für Arzneimittel und Medizinprodukte - BfArM).

Table 1: Orlistat Comparison in Germany

FeatureOrlistat 60mg (e.g., Alli)Xenical (Orlistat 120mg)
Legal StatusOver-the-counter (Apothekenpflichtig)Prescription-only (Verschreibungspflichtig)
Medical SupervisionRecommended however not compulsoryNecessary
EffectivenessLower; blocks ~ 25% of fatHigher; blocks ~ 30% of fat
RequirementBMI over 28BMI over 30 (or 28 with threat factors)

Because Xenical Schnellversand is highly potent, it remains a prescription-only medication. This guarantees that a medical expert evaluates the client's heart health, metabolic status, and possible contraindications before treatment starts.


Eligibility Criteria for a Prescription

German doctors follow rigorous clinical standards (S3-Leitlinien) when recommending anti-obesity medication. A prescription for Xenical Prescription Germany is normally just thought about when diet and exercise alone have stopped working to produce substantial results.

Medical Indications

To qualify for a Xenical prescription in Germany, a patient should typically satisfy among the following requirements:

  1. Obesity (Adipositas): A BMI of 30 kg/m two or greater.
  2. Overweight with Comorbidities: A BMI of 28 kg/m ² or greater, accompanied by weight-related threat elements such as Type 2 diabetes, high blood pressure (high blood pressure), or dyslipidemia (high cholesterol).

BMI Categorization Table

BMI Range (kg/m TWO)ClassificationXenical Eligibility
18.5-- 24.9Regular WeightNot Eligible
25.0-- 29.9ObeseEligible if comorbidities exist (at 28+)
30.0-- 34.9Obesity Class IQualified
35.0-- 39.9Obesity Class IIEligible
40.0 +Obesity Class IIIQualified

The Process of Obtaining Xenical in Germany

Browsing the German health care system to acquire a weight loss prescription involves several actions to ensure patient safety.

1. The Initial Consultation

The primary step is going to a General Practitioner (Hausarzt). During this check out, the doctor will take a full case history and compute the client's BMI. They might likewise order blood tests to inspect for thyroid problems or other metabolic conditions that could be triggering weight gain.

2. Nutritional Counseling

Under German medical standards, medication is hardly ever the first line of defense. Physicians typically require clients to show that they have actually tried a "Basisprogramm," that includes:

  • Reductions in caloric consumption.
  • Increased exercise.
  • Behavioral changes.

3. The Prescription (Rezept)

If the physician deems it essential, they will issue a prescription. In Germany, this is normally a "Pink/Red Prescription" for those in statutory insurance coverage or a "Blue/Private Prescription" for personal patients. Nevertheless, as we will go over later, the color of the script does not constantly guarantee payment by the insurance coverage company.

4. Continuous Monitoring

Patients on Xenical are generally needed to return to the doctor after the first 3 months. Standard practice in Germany dictates that if a client has not lost at least 5% of their preliminary body weight after 12 weeks of treatment, the medication must be ceased.


Medical Insurance and Costs

The financial element of Xenical in Germany is a point of issue for numerous. Even with a prescription, the expense is not constantly covered.

Statutory Health Insurance (Gesetzliche Krankenversicherung - GKV)

According to Paragraph 34 of the Social Code Book V (SGB V), medications utilized to deal with obesity are frequently classified as "lifestyle drugs" in the very same classification as hair loss treatments or smoking cigarettes cessation aids. As a result, the GKV normally does not compensate the cost of Xenical. Clients should generally pay for the medication out-of-pocket as a "Self-payer" (Selbstzahler).

Private Health Insurance (Private Krankenversicherung - PKV)

Private insurers might cover the cost, however it depends entirely on the individual's particular tariff and the medical necessity of the treatment. If weight problems is connected to a deadly condition, protection is most likely.

Typical Costs

A pack of Xenical Schlankheitspillen Deutschland (84 pills of 120mg) generally costs in between EUR80 and EUR100 at a German drug store, depending on the producer (generic variations might be more affordable).


Advantages and Side Effects

While Xenical works, it requires adherence to specific dietary rules to be successful and to avoid discomfort.

List of Benefits:

  • Targeted Action: Does not impact the brain or heart rate, making it more secure for patients with certain cardiovascular concerns compared to older stimulants.
  • Blood Sugar Improvement: Has been revealed to enhance insulin sensitivity and glucose levels in diabetic clients.
  • Cholesterol Management: By obstructing fat absorption, it can assist lower LDL ("bad") cholesterol levels.

List of Common Side Effects:

Most negative effects are intestinal (GI) and occur because of the undigested fat travelling through the system.

  • Oily finding in undergarments.
  • Flatulence with discharge.
  • Urgent need to have a defecation.
  • Steatorrhea (oily or fatty stools).
  • Occasional stomach pain.

Note: These side impacts are often described as "treatment effects." They are considerably minimized if the client follows a low-fat diet (no more than 30% of calories from fat).


Preventative measures and Contraindications

Xenical is not suitable for everybody. It needs to not be prescribed to:

  • Pregnant or breastfeeding females.
  • Individuals with persistent malabsorption syndrome.
  • Clients with Cholestasis (a condition where bile circulation from the liver is blocked).
  • Individuals with recognized allergic reactions to Orlistat.

Moreover, Orlistat can interfere with the absorption of fat-soluble vitamins (A, D, E, and K). Doctors in Germany normally advise taking a multivitamin supplement at bedtime to guarantee dietary balance.


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

Can I buy Xenical online in Germany?

It is prohibited to buy Xenical from unapproved sources without a valid prescription. However, there are licensed "Online Pharmacies" (Versandapotheken) running in Germany that provide online assessments. If their medical group approves, they can release an electronic prescription and ship the medication lawfully.

The length of time can I take Xenical?

Scientific studies have followed patients taking Xenical for up to two years. In Germany, the duration is decided by the physician, offered the patient continues to slim down and does not suffer from severe adverse effects.

Is there a generic version available?

Yes. In Germany, a number of pharmaceutical business produce generic Orlistat 120mg. These are bioequivalent to Xenical but are generally readily available at a lower rate point.

Does Xenical communicate with other medications?

Yes, Xenical can decrease the absorption of specific medications, including Cyclosporine (immunosuppressant), Levothyroxine (thyroid medicine), and some anti-epileptic drugs. It may also impact the effectiveness of oral contraceptives if serious diarrhea happens.

What takes place if I eat a really high-fat meal while taking Xenical?

The "treatment effects" will be extreme. Consuming a high-fat meal (like a Döner Kebab or deep-fried food) will likely lead to immediate, oily diarrhea and significant stomach discomfort.
